Berkeley has several methods of accessing demographic and consumer data from the Census, Bureau of Labor Statistics, and other government and private sources. Below are a few most recommended by the Business Library.
SimplyMap allows users to create maps and tables based on a wide range of data, including employment, demographics, real estate, housing, businesses, consumer spending, and consumer profiles.
American Factfinder (Census browser)
American FactFinder is the Census Bureau's portal to decennial census and American Community Survey data. Find detailed demographic and housing information by state, county, and ZIP code.
The BLS gathers data about the economy, including workers, consumers, industries, and prices. The bulk of their data is available through the "Databases and Tables" section of their website.
